Fine-tuned design

Every Petzl rope is fine-tuned for the optimum combination of weight, number of falls, impact force, elongation, handling and durability. Each characteristic must be carefully balanced to take into account the activity for which the rope is going to be used. Ropes designed primarily for sport climbing must provide a soft catch and be durable, while not having too much elongation. With more general purpose ropes, durability - number of falls and sheath thickness - is the major focus of design criteria. Small diameter half ropes have their own set of design demands - while they must always be used in pairs, each one should individually be able to hold a fall.
